44 1.1 cgd
45 1.1 cgd #include <sys/types.h>
46 1.1 cgd #include <sys/time.h>
47 1.1 cgd #include <sys/resource.h>
48 1.1 cgd #include <sys/signal.h>
49 1.3 jtc #include <sys/wait.h>
50 1.1 cgd #include <stdio.h>
51 1.3 jtc #include <errno.h>
52 1.1 cgd
53 1.3 jtc int lflag;
54 1.3 jtc int portableflag;
55 1.3 jtc
56 1.1 cgd main(argc, argv)
57 1.1 cgd int argc;
58 1.1 cgd char **argv;
59 1.1 cgd {
60 1.1 cgd extern int optind;
61 1.1 cgd register int pid;
62 1.3 jtc int ch, status;
63 1.1 cgd struct timeval before, after;
64 1.1 cgd struct rusage ru;
65 1.1 cgd
66 1.1 cgd lflag = 0;
67 1.3 jtc while ((ch = getopt(argc, argv, "lp")) != EOF)
68 1.1 cgd switch((char)ch) {
69 1.3 jtc case 'p':
70 1.3 jtc portableflag = 1;
71 1.3 jtc break;
72 1.1 cgd case 'l':
73 1.1 cgd lflag = 1;
74 1.1 cgd break;
75 1.1 cgd case '?':
76 1.1 cgd default:
77 1.3 jtc fprintf(stderr, "usage: time [-lp] command.\n");
78 1.1 cgd exit(1);
79 1.1 cgd }
80 1.1 cgd
81 1.1 cgd if (!(argc -= optind))
82 1.1 cgd exit(0);
83 1.1 cgd argv += optind;
84 1.1 cgd
85 1.1 cgd gettimeofday(&before, (struct timezone *)NULL);
86 1.1 cgd switch(pid = vfork()) {
87 1.1 cgd case -1: /* error */
88 1.1 cgd perror("time");
89 1.1 cgd exit(1);
90 1.1 cgd /* NOTREACHED */
91 1.1 cgd case 0: /* child */
92 1.1 cgd execvp(*argv, argv);
93 1.1 cgd perror(*argv);
94 1.3 jtc _exit((errno == ENOENT) ? 127 : 126);
95 1.1 cgd /* NOTREACHED */
96 1.1 cgd }
97 1.3 jtc
98 1.1 cgd /* parent */
99 1.1 cgd (void)signal(SIGINT, SIG_IGN);
100 1.1 cgd (void)signal(SIGQUIT, SIG_IGN);
101 1.3 jtc while (wait3(&status, 0, &ru) != pid);
102 1.1 cgd gettimeofday(&after, (struct timezone *)NULL);
103 1.3 jtc if (!WIFEXITED(status))
104 1.1 cgd fprintf(stderr, "Command terminated abnormally.\n");
105 1.1 cgd after.tv_sec -= before.tv_sec;
106 1.1 cgd after.tv_usec -= before.tv_usec;
107 1.1 cgd if (after.tv_usec < 0)
108 1.1 cgd after.tv_sec--, after.tv_usec += 1000000;
109 1.3 jtc
110 1.3 jtc if (portableflag) {
111 1.3 jtc fprintf (stderr, "real %9ld.%02ld\n",
112 1.3 jtc after.tv_sec, after.tv_usec/10000);
113 1.3 jtc fprintf (stderr, "user %9ld.%02ld\n",
114 1.3 jtc ru.ru_utime.tv_sec, ru.ru_utime.tv_usec/10000);
115 1.3 jtc fprintf (stderr, "sys %9ld.%02ld\n",
116 1.3 jtc ru.ru_stime.tv_sec, ru.ru_stime.tv_usec/10000);
117 1.3 jtc } else {
118 1.3 jtc
119 1.3 jtc fprintf(stderr, "%9ld.%02ld real ",
120 1.3 jtc after.tv_sec, after.tv_usec/10000);
121 1.3 jtc fprintf(stderr, "%9ld.%02ld user ",
122 1.3 jtc ru.ru_utime.tv_sec, ru.ru_utime.tv_usec/10000);
123 1.3 jtc fprintf(stderr, "%9ld.%02ld sys\n",
124 1.3 jtc ru.ru_stime.tv_sec, ru.ru_stime.tv_usec/10000);
125 1.3 jtc }
126 1.3 jtc
127 1.1 cgd if (lflag) {
128 1.1 cgd int hz = 100; /* XXX */
129 1.1 cgd long ticks;
130 1.1 cgd
131 1.1 cgd ticks = hz * (ru.ru_utime.tv_sec + ru.ru_stime.tv_sec) +
132 1.1 cgd hz * (ru.ru_utime.tv_usec + ru.ru_stime.tv_usec) / 1000000;
133 1.3 jtc
134 1.1 cgd fprintf(stderr, "%10ld %s\n",
135 1.1 cgd ru.ru_maxrss, "maximum resident set size");
136 1.3 jtc fprintf(stderr, "%10ld %s\n", ticks ? ru.ru_ixrss / ticks : 0,
137 1.3 jtc "average shared memory size");
138 1.3 jtc fprintf(stderr, "%10ld %s\n", ticks ? ru.ru_idrss / ticks : 0,
139 1.3 jtc "average unshared data size");
140 1.3 jtc fprintf(stderr, "%10ld %s\n", ticks ? ru.ru_isrss / ticks : 0,
141 1.3 jtc "average unshared stack size");
142 1.1 cgd fprintf(stderr, "%10ld %s\n",
143 1.1 cgd ru.ru_minflt, "page reclaims");
144 1.1 cgd fprintf(stderr, "%10ld %s\n",
145 1.1 cgd ru.ru_majflt, "page faults");
146 1.1 cgd fprintf(stderr, "%10ld %s\n",
147 1.1 cgd ru.ru_nswap, "swaps");
148 1.1 cgd fprintf(stderr, "%10ld %s\n",
149 1.1 cgd ru.ru_inblock, "block input operations");
150 1.1 cgd fprintf(stderr, "%10ld %s\n",
151 1.1 cgd ru.ru_oublock, "block output operations");
152 1.1 cgd fprintf(stderr, "%10ld %s\n",
153 1.1 cgd ru.ru_msgsnd, "messages sent");
154 1.1 cgd fprintf(stderr, "%10ld %s\n",
155 1.1 cgd ru.ru_msgrcv, "messages received");
156 1.1 cgd fprintf(stderr, "%10ld %s\n",
157 1.1 cgd ru.ru_nsignals, "signals received");
158 1.1 cgd fprintf(stderr, "%10ld %s\n",
159 1.1 cgd ru.ru_nvcsw, "voluntary context switches");
160 1.1 cgd fprintf(stderr, "%10ld %s\n",
161 1.1 cgd ru.ru_nivcsw, "involuntary context switches");
162 1.1 cgd }
163 1.3 jtc
164 1.3 jtc exit (WEXITSTATUS(status));
165 1.1 cgd }
